In American English date representation, the month comes before the day, followed by the year. In British English the day comes before the month, followed by the year.
American English (US)
06-18-2007 = June 18th, 2007
Convert and Write Out the Date, in Words:
June the eighteenth, twenty oh seven
or: June the eighteenth, two thousand seven
In American English the month is said first, followed by the day.
* The definite article 'the' can be left out:
June eighteenth, twenty oh seven
or: June eighteenth, two thousand seven
British English (UK)
18-06-2007 = 18th June, 2007
Convert and Spell Out the Date, in Words:
the eighteenth of June, twenty oh seven
or: the eighteenth of June, two thousand and seven
In British English the day is said first, followed by the month.
